Two banks can quote the same nominal rate yet pay different interest, purely because of compounding frequency. APY — the effective annual rate — settles the comparison by answering: including compounding, how much does $100 become after exactly one year?
More frequent compounding nudges APY above APR. The effect is small at everyday rates (5% monthly-compounded becomes 5.116% APY) but grows with both rate and frequency, which is why promotional accounts love quoting whichever number flatters them more.

5% APR compounded monthly yields (1 + 0.05/12)¹² − 1 = 5.116% APY. The same 5% compounded daily yields 5.127% — slightly better despite the identical headline rate.
